ABSTRACT

INTRODUCTION: The objective of this study was to describe the incidence, microbiology, and risk factors related to infectious complications after transrectal prostate biopsies. METHODS: This was a single-center, retrospective cohort study of patients undergoing prostate biopsies. Throughout the study period, the institutional standard for antibiotic prophylaxis was cephalexin and ciprofloxacin. Due to the desire to limit fluoroquinolone use, the ciprofloxacin duration of therapy was reduced from 48 to 24 hours in the middle of the study period. The primary outcome was the incidence of infection-related complications, defined as a urinary tract infection or bacteremia within 30 days post-procedure. RESULTS: A total of 1471 transrectal prostate biopsies were included. All patients received antibiotic prophylaxis, with 86.1% (1268/1472) of patients receiving both ciprofloxacin and cephalexin. The incidence of infection-related complications was 1.6% (24/1471). Four patients experienced bacteremia, all of which were due to E. coli and all of these patients had received antibiotic prophylaxis with an active antibiotic. The use of ciprofloxacin was associated with a lower risk of infection-related complications (odds ratio [OR] 0.20, 95% confidence interval [CI] 0.07, 0.55). Bacteriuria within one year prior to the procedure was associated with increased risk of infection-related complications (OR 4.77, 95% CI 1.34, 16.93). Four (0.3%) patients experienced an antibiotic-related adverse event. CONCLUSIONS: We observed a low rate of infection-related complications and antibiotic-related adverse events in the setting of antibiotic prophylaxis with ciprofloxacin and cephalexin for 24 hours, without pre-procedure rectal culture screening. Investigation into procedural or host factors may uncover opportunities to further reduce infection-related complications.

ABSTRACT

Inversion pulses are commonly employed in MRI for T 1 -weighted contrast and relaxation measurements. In the brain, it is often assumed that adiabatic pulses saturate the nonaqueous magnetization. We investigated this assumption using solid-state NMR to monitor the nonaqueous signal directly following adiabatic inversion and compared this with signals following hard and soft inversion pulses. The effects of the different preparations on relaxation dynamics were explored. Inversion recovery experiments were performed on ex vivo bovine and porcine brains using 360-MHz (8.4 T) and 200-MHz (4.7 T) NMR spectrometers, respectively, using broadband rectangular, adiabatic, and sinc inversion pulses as well as a long rectangular saturation pulse. Analogous human brain MRI experiments were performed at 3 T using single-slice echo-planar imaging. Relaxation data were fitted by mono- and biexponential decay models. Further fitting analysis was performed using only two inversion delay times. Adiabatic and sinc inversion left much of the nonaqueous magnetization along B 0 and resulted in biexponential relaxation. Saturation of both aqueous and nonaqueous magnetization components led to effectively monoexponential T 1 relaxation. Typical adiabatic inversion pulses do not, as has been widely assumed, saturate the nonaqueous proton magnetization in white matter. Unequal magnetization states in aqueous and nonaqueous 1 H reservoirs prepared by soft and adiabatic pulses result in biexponential T 1 relaxation. Both pools must be prepared in the same magnetization state (e.g., saturated or inverted) in order to observe consistent monoexponential relaxation.

ABSTRACT

OBJECTIVE: To determine the impact of industry payments to authors of opinion articles on the Urolift and Rezum devices. We also examined the extent to which authors omitted acknowledgements of financial conflicts-of-interest. METHODS: We searched Google Scholar for all articles that cite either of the respective pivotal trials for these devices. 2 blinded urologists coded the articles as favorable or neutral. A separate blinded researcher recorded industry payments from the manufacturers using the Open Payments Program database. RESULTS: We identified 29 articles written by 27 unique authors from an initial screening list of 235 articles. Of these articles, 15 (52%) were coded as positive and 14 (48%) were coded as neutral. 20 (74%) authors have accepted payments from the manufacturer of the device. Since 2014, these authors have collectively received $270,000 from NeoTract and $314,000 from Boston Scientific. Of the 20 authors with payments, 9 (45%) received more than $10,000 from either manufacturer. Of authors with payments, 65% (13/20) contributed to only positive articles. Authors who received payments had more than 4 times the number of article contributions than did authors without payments (42 vs 10). Authors of at least one favorable article were more likely to have received payments from the device manufacturers than authors of neutral articles (P = .014, Chi-squared test). Most (80%, 16/20) authors with payments did not report a relevant conflict-of-interest within any of their articles. CONCLUSION: These data suggest a relationship between payments from a manufacturer and positive published position on that company's device. There may be a critical lack of published editorial pieces by authors without financial conflicts of interest.

ABSTRACT

Introduction: Percutaneous nephrolithotomy (PCNL) is the gold standard treatment for patients with a large stone burden. There are a variety of methods to teach this important endourologic procedure, including simulation. We evaluated three different PCNL simulation platforms for potential use in teaching and assessing percutaneous renal access skills. Materials and Methods: Urology residents, fellows, and faculty were recruited to participate in this study, which included completing standardized tasks on three PCNL simulation platforms: a virtual reality (VR) simulator (PercMentor, 3D Systems™), a porcine tissue simulator (Cook™ Medical), and a new 3D immersive VR simulator-Marion K181 (Marion Surgical™). Participants were asked to complete a standardized task-gaining prone percutaneous renal access using a fluoroscopic-guided technique. Participants were asked to rate the simulators, and performance data were recorded for analysis. Results: A total of 18 participants with varying levels of PCNL experience completed the study. The Marion K181 had higher ratings by participants in all domains (realism, tactile feedback, instrument movement, renal anatomy, fidelity of simulation, utility as teaching tool) compared with the PercMentor (p < 0.05) but did not differ in any domain when compared with the porcine PCNL model. Participants felt that the Marion K181 was comparable with the porcine PCNL model as a teaching tool, but had the advantage of not requiring radiation exposure. Fluoroscopy time was the variable that most consistently correlated with participant PCNL experience and level of training, across all three PCNL simulation platforms. Conclusions: There are a variety of PCNL simulation platforms available for teaching percutaneous renal access skills. Based on our initial comparative study, there is validity evidence to support the use of the novel Marion K181 PCNL simulator as a training tool rather than higher fidelity models requiring real radiation exposure. However, evidence is yet lacking for its use as an assessment tool.

ABSTRACT

INTRODUCTION: Routine crossmatch of packed red blood cells (pRBCs) is completed preoperatively at many centers despite conflicting evidence on the incidence of blood transfusions with renal transplantation. In the current economic climate, resource adjudication should be judicious and medically appropriate. The objective of this study was to determine the incidence, timing, and predictors of early postoperative pRBC transfusion in patients undergoing renal transplantation. METHODS: A retrospective review of all patients undergoing renal transplantation at our institution from January 2013 to May 2016 was performed. Demographic, biochemical, and clinical parameters were recorded. The primary outcome was early postoperative transfusion, defined as an intraoperative transfusion or within 2 days of surgery. Multivariable logistic regression was performed to identify associations with early postoperative transfusion. RESULTS: We identified 428 patients during the study period (average age 55 years, 60% male, 30% obese, 67% deceased donor, and 43% preoperative antithrombotic use). Forty (9.3%) patients required early postoperative transfusion (mean: 2.8 pRBCs/transfusion) and most did not require blood urgently. Only 20 (4.7%) patients required a transfusion intraoperatively or on the same day of surgery. Lower preoperative hemoglobin (per g/L unit: odds ratio [OR]: 0.943), female gender (OR: 2.752), and preoperative antithrombotic use (OR 2.369) were associated with a need for early postoperative transfusion. CONCLUSION: Transfusion in the early postoperative period following renal transplantation was less than 10%, suggesting that routine crossmatch may not be necessary for all patients. Preoperative hemoglobin, female gender, and preoperative antithrombotic use were associated with increased risk and may be useful to risk-stratify patients who require crossmatch.

ABSTRACT

OBJECTIVE: To determine how effective routine postoperative blood work is in identifying complications after percutaneous nephrolithotomy (PCNL), the gold standard treatment for large volume stone disease. Although major complication rates are low, hemorrhagic and sepsis-related complications are serious and can occur. Routine post-PCNL complete blood count is routinely performed by most endourologists but may be a low-value practice. METHODS: A retrospective review was performed of all PCNL procedures at our center over a 3-year period. Patient demographic, stone characteristics and postoperative data were collected and analyzed. RESULTS: Three hundred and eighty-five patients (196 female and 189 males) underwent PCNL for the treatment of urolithiasis. Mean age was 55.8 years and mean length of stay in hospital was 1.74 days. Most patients (82.9%) had neither ureteric stent nor percutaneous tube prior to PCNL. Postoperatively, 4 patients (1.0%) required a blood transfusion and 14 patients (3.6%) developed urosepsis. Patients who required either a transfusion or developed urosepsis demonstrated abnormal vital signs (tachycardia, hypotension, or fever) postoperatively. Sixteen patients (4.2%) had normal vital signs but had an extended hospital stay only to monitor abnormal blood work results. None these patients required a transfusion nor developed urosepsis but had a length of stay that was a mean of 1.5 days longer patients with normal postoperative vital signs and blood work. CONCLUSION: Abnormal vital signs alone identified all patients that required transfusion or treatment for urosepsis after PCNL. Routine complete blood count testing postoperatively may not improve detection of infectious or bleeding complications and may prolong hospital admission unnecessarily.

ABSTRACT

Anatolia was home to some of the earliest farming communities. It has been long debated whether a migration of farming groups introduced agriculture to central Anatolia. Here, we report the first genome-wide data from a 15,000-year-old Anatolian hunter-gatherer and from seven Anatolian and Levantine early farmers. We find high genetic continuity (~80-90%) between the hunter-gatherers and early farmers of Anatolia and detect two distinct incoming ancestries: an early Iranian/Caucasus related one and a later one linked to the ancient Levant. Finally, we observe a genetic link between southern Europe and the Near East predating 15,000 years ago. Our results suggest a limited role of human migration in the emergence of agriculture in central Anatolia.

ABSTRACT

For over 35 years shock wave lithotripsy has proven to be an effective, safe and truly minimally invasive option for the treatment of nephrolithiasis. Various technical factors as well as patient selection can impact the success of the procedure. We used published work focusing on outcomes of shock wave lithotripsy, risk of complications, and strategies for improving stone fragmentation to create this review. Multiple patient and technical factors have been found to impact success of treatment. Skin to stone distance, stone density and composition, size and location of the stone within the urinary system all influence stone free rates. A slower rate with a gradual increasing voltage, precise targeting, proper coupling will improve stone fragmentation and decrease risk of complications. The selection of appropriate patients through a shared decision making process and attention to the technical factors that improve stone free rates is key to providing an effective treatment and patient satisfaction.

ABSTRACT

INTRODUCTION: Muscle-invasive bladder cancer (MIBC) is associated with high recurrence and mortality rates. The role of radiotherapy as an adjunct to radical cystectomy is not well-defined. We sought to evaluate the efficacy and safety of radiotherapy preoperatively or postoperatively for patients with MIBC receiving cystectomy compared to cystectomy alone. The primary outcome was overall survival. The secondary outcome was adverse effects. METHODS: MEDLINE, EMBASE, and CENTRAL were searched on August 30, 2016 for randomized controlled trials (RCTs) of patients undergoing cystectomy for bladder cancer. A control group receiving cystectomy alone and an intervention group with radiotherapy and cystectomy were required. The Jadad score was used to assess for bias. Fifteen studies representing 10 RCTs met eligibility criteria. RESULTS: A total of 996 patients were randomized in seven trials included in a meta-analysis of neoadjuvant radiotherapy. Insufficient data were available to complete a pooled analysis for adjuvant radiotherapy. There was a non-statistically significant improvement in overall survival for patients who received neo-adjuvant radiotherapy and cystectomy. At three years and five years, the odds ratios were 1.23 (95% confidence interval [CI] 0.72-2.09) and 1.26 (95% CI 0.76-2.09), respectively, in favour of neoadjuvant radiotherapy. Subgroup analyses including higher doses of radiotherapy showed greater effect on survival. CONCLUSIONS: These data suggest that radiotherapy prior to cystectomy may improve overall survival. This review was limited by old studies, heterogeneous patient populations, and radiotherapy treatment techniques that may not meet current standards. There is a need for current RCTs to further evaluate this effect.

ABSTRACT

INTRODUCTION: The role of ureteric stenting in renal transplant has been well-demonstrated. The goal of this survey was to determine the utilization of ureteric stents by Canadian transplant surgeons, and how the ureteroneocystotomy and followup is performed. METHODS: An online survey was sent to the 40 surgeon members of the Canadian Society of Transplantation. The primary outcome was the rate of ureteric stent use at the time of renal transplantation. The secondary outcomes were the ureteric stent dwell time, use and type of prophylactic antibiotics, and the use of routine post-transplant ultrasonography. RESULTS: All respondents (25) used ureteric stent routinely and 92% remove the stent between four and six weeks postoperatively. Prophylactic antibiotics were used 64% of the time for ureteric stent removal. The majority of surgeons do not routinely perform a post-stent removal ultrasound. Fifty-six percent of respondents perform a refluxing anastomosis. CONCLUSIONS: Ureteric stents are routinely used in renal transplant in Canada. Areas for improvement and topics of debate identified from this survey are the need for peri-stent removal antibiotics, the role of post-stent removal ultrasound, the duration of stent dwell time, and the need for a non-refluxing ureteroneocystotomy.

ABSTRACT

PURPOSE OF REVIEW: We set out to review the current published experience with robotic autotransplantation. Although the experience to date is limited, this surgery appears to be safe and technically feasible. We also examined the use of the robotic surgical platform for the management of post-transplant uretero-vesical anastomotic strictures. RECENT FINDINGS: To date, only four reported cases of robotic autotransplantation have been described with two being performed completely intra-corporeally. An intra-corporeal approach is feasible for benign conditions, while malignant masses should be inspected and dissected extra-corporeally. Ureteric strictures after renal transplantation are common. To date, the experience with robotic surgical management is limited but has also been shown to be safe and feasible. While robotic autotransplantation is still in its infancy, it is feasible and appears to be safe. Renal allograft function and surgical outcomes are favorable and provide patients the option to have a historically more morbid surgery performed with a minimally invasive approach.

ABSTRACT

BACKGROUND: Axial vertebral rotation is a key characteristic of adolescent idiopathic scoliosis (AIS), and its reduction is one of the goals of corrective surgery. Recurrence of deformity after surgical correction may relate to rotation changes that occur in the anterior vertebral column after surgery, but whether any change occurs within the fused segment or in adjacent unfused levels following thoracoscopic anterior spinal fusion (TASF) is unknown. An analysis of measurements from an existing postoperative CT dataset was performed to investigate the occurrence of inter- and intra-vertebral rotation changes after TASF within and adjacent to the fused spinal segment and look for any relationships with the Cobb angle and rib hump in the two years after surgery. METHODS: 39 Lenke Type 1 main thoracic patients underwent TASF for progressive AIS and low dose computed tomography scanning of the instrumented levels of the spine at 6 and 24 months after surgery. Vertebral rotation was measured at the superior and inferior endplates on true axial images for all vertebral levels in the fused segment plus one adjacent level cranially and caudally. Intra-observer variability for rotation measurements was assessed using 95% limits of agreement to detect significant changes in inter/intra-vertebral rotation. RESULTS: Significant local changes in inter- and intra-vertebral rotation were found to have occurred between 6 and 24 months after anterior surgical fusion within the fused spinal segment, albeit with no consistent pattern of location or direction within the instrumented fusion construct. No significant en-bloc movement of the entire fused spinal segment relative to the adjacent un-instrumented cranial and caudal intervertebral levels was found. No clear correlation was found between any vertebral rotation changes and Cobb angle or rib hump measures. CONCLUSIONS: Localised inter- and intra-vertebral rotation occurs between 6 and 24 months after TASF, both within the instrumented spinal segments and in the adjacent un-instrumented levels of the adolescent spine. The lack of measurable en-bloc movement of the fused segment relative to the adjacent un-instrumented levels suggests that overall stability of the instrumented construct is achieved, however the vertebrae within the fusion mass continue to adapt and remodel, resulting in ongoing local anatomical and biomechanical changes in the adolescent spine.

ABSTRACT

Keratinizing desquamative squamous metaplasia (KDSM) in the renal pelvis is a rare condition with unclear malignant potential. Recent reports suggest it is likely benign and favor endoscopic treatment approaches. Medical record review was completed on two cases at our center to obtain history, physical examination, radiographic findings, and management. A literature review was completed to identify all published cases of KDSM. Both patients at our center suffered recurrent urolithiasis, hypothesized to be secondary to KDSM. Both were managed with a percutaneous approach to ensure complete stone and KDSM plaque removal. Our cases highlight that percutaneous surgery is an excellent management option for stone and KDSM eradication from the collecting system. This approach also allows adequate oncologic surveillance of the underlying urothelium.

ABSTRACT

CONTEXT: Hyperglycemia is common in deceased donors, and provokes numerous adverse events in hepatocytic mitochondria. OBJECTIVE: To determine whether hyperglycemia in deceased donors is associated with graft dysfunction after orthotopic liver transplant. METHODS: Charts on 572 liver transplants performed at the Cleveland Clinic between January 2005 and October 2010 were reviewed. The primary measure was time-weighted averages of donors' glucose measurements. Liver graft dysfunction was defined as (1) primary nonfunction as indicated by death or retransplant or (2) liver graft dysfunction as indicated by an aspartate amino transferase level greater than 2000 U/L or prothrombin time greater than 16 seconds during the first postoperative week. The relationship of interest was estimated by using a multivariable logistic regression. RESULTS: The incidence of graft dysfunction was 25%. No significant relationship was found between the range of donor glucose measurements and liver graft dysfunction after donor characteristics were adjusted for (P= .14, Wald test, adjusted odds ratio [95% CI] for liver graft dysfunction corresponding to a relative doubling in time-weighted average for donor glucose of 1.43 [0.89-2.30]). The results thus do not suggest that strict glucose control in donors is likely to improve graft quality.

ABSTRACT

We present a thorough study on the various impacts of polymer:nanoparticle ratios on morphology, charge generation and device performance in hybrid solar cells, comprising active layers consisting of a conjugated polymer and in situ prepared copper indium sulfide (CIS) nanoparticles. We conducted morphological studies through transmission electron microscopy and transient absorption measurements to study charge generation in absorber layers with polymer:nanoparticle weight ratios ranging from 1:3 to 1:15. These data are correlated to the characteristic parameters of the prepared solar cells. To gain a deeper understanding of our experimental findings, three-dimensional drift-diffusion-based simulations were performed. Based on elaborate descriptions of the contributions of polymer and nanoparticle phase to device performances, our results suggest that a polymer:CIS volume ratio of 1:2 (weight ratio 1:9) is necessary to obtain a balanced hole and electron percolation. Also at higher CIS loadings the photocurrent remains surprisingly high due to the contribution of the CIS phase to the charge carrier generation.

ABSTRACT

Obesity is among the great health problems facing Americans today. More than 32% of the US population is considered obese on the basis of a body mass index (BMI) exceeding 30 kg/m(2) . Obesity increases the risk for numerous perioperative complications, but how obesity affects the outcome of liver transplantation remains unclear. We compared graft/patient survival after orthotopic liver transplantation performed at the Cleveland Clinic between April 2005 and June 2011 in 2 groups: obese patients with a BMI ≥ 38 kg/m(2) and lean patients with a BMI between 20 and 26 kg/m(2) . We included 47 obese patients and 183 lean patients, whose demographics and baseline characteristics were well balanced after weighting with the inverse propensity score. After we controlled for observed confounding, no significant differences were observed in graft/patient survival between obese and lean patients (P = 0.30). The estimated hazard ratio for obese patients to experience graft failure or death was 1.19 [95% confidence interval (CI) = 0.85-1.67]. There were 134 patients who had follow-up for more than 3 years, and they included 27 obese patients and 107 lean patients. Within this subset, the odds of having metabolic syndrome were significantly greater for obese patients (46%) versus lean patients (21%; odds ratio = 4.76, 99.5% CI = 1.66-13.7, P < 0.001). However, no significant association between obesity and any other long-term adverse outcomes was found. In conclusion, this study shows that transplant outcomes were comparable for lean and obese recipients. We thus recommend that even morbid obesity per se should not exclude patients from consideration for transplantation.

ABSTRACT

We report the synthesis and optical characterisation of different triphenylamine-based hole capture materials able to anchor to CdSe quantum dots (QDs). Cyclic voltammetry studies indicate that these materials exhibit reversible electrochemical behaviour. Photoluminescence and transient absorption spectroscopy techniques are used to study interfacial charge transfer properties of the triphenylamine functionalized CdSe QDs. Specifically, we show that the functionalized QDs based on the most easily oxidised triphenylamine display efficient hole-extraction and long-lived charge separation. The present findings should help identify new strategies to control charge transfer QD-based optoelectronic devices.

ABSTRACT

BACKGROUND: Anemia has been associated with increased postoperative morbidity and mortality. We used the American College of Surgeons National Surgical Quality Improvement Program database to retrospectively assess the relationship between preoperative anemia and 30-day postoperative mortality and morbidity in noncardiac surgical patients, careful to distinguish confounding variables from mediator variables. METHODS: Each patient with preoperative anemia was matched to one without anemia using propensity matching on potentially confounding baseline variables. Logistic regression was used to evaluate the relationship between preoperative anemia and 30-day postoperative mortality and morbidity. The primary hypothesis was evaluated after adjusting for covariables showing residual imbalance after matching. RESULTS: Within the database, 574,860 of 971,455 surgical cases met our inclusion criteria, and among those 145,218 (25.3%) were anemic at baseline. The unadjusted odds ratio (95% confidence interval) for 30-day mortality comparing anemic patients with nonanemic patients was 4.69 (4.01-5.49). Among the propensity-matched group of 238,596 patients, the total effect (i.e., not adjusting for mediator variables) of preoperative anemia was estimated as an odds ratio of 1.59 (1.42-1.78). After adjusting for suspected mediator variables, preoperative anemia was only weakly associated with an odds ratio of 1.24 (1.10-1.40) for 30-day mortality. CONCLUSION: Preoperative anemia appears to be associated with baseline diseases that markedly increase mortality. Anemia per se is a rather weak independent predictor of postoperative mortality. Our analysis also illustrates how analyzing large variable-rich registries challenges investigators to discriminate between confounding variables and mediator variables, i.e., factors that might be considered as "causal pathways" for the effect of the exposure or intervention on outcome.

ABSTRACT

The dissociation of photogenerated excitons and the subsequent spatial separation of the charges are of crucial importance to the design of efficient donor-acceptor heterojunction solar cells. While huge progress has been made in understanding charge generation at all-organic junctions, the process in hybrid organic:inorganic systems has barely been addressed. Here, we explore the influence of energetic driving force and local crystallinity on the efficiency of charge pair generation at hybrid organic:inorganic semiconductor heterojunctions. We use x-ray diffraction, photoluminescence quenching, transient absorption spectroscopy, photovoltaic device and electroluminescence measurements to demonstrate that the dissociation of photogenerated polaron pairs at hybrid heterojunctions is assisted by the presence of crystalline electron acceptor domains. We propose that such domains encourage delocalization of the geminate pair state. The present findings suggest that the requirement for a large driving energy for charge separation is relaxed when a more crystalline electron acceptor is used.
